Allan Shivers (born Robert Allan Shivers on October 5, 1907 in Lufkin, Texas; died January 14, 1985 in Austin, Texas) succeeded Beauford H. Jester as the thirty-seventh Governor of Texas, serving between July 11, 1949 and January 15, 1957. Following the end of Shivers' term as Governor, Price Daniel (born October 10, 1910 in Dayton, Texas; died August 25, 1988 in Liberty County, Texas) became the thirty-eighth Governor of Texas, serving between January 15, 1957 and January 15, 1963.

If you are referring to the Confederate States of America (CSA), it was formed by the Southern Congress at the start of the Civil War and required southern states to provide men and arms to the southern cause. Each state in the southern confederacy was and did supply men and arms to the Southern Government of Jefferson Davis but Davis held to his believe that each state should provide from their own regions men for the Southern Army. Therefore, you have the 28th Georgia, the 10th Alabama, the 4th Virginia Cavalry and so on -- vs., the Union's position of using men from various parts of the North to form brigades, regiments, and Corps so that any one regiment could have men from Ohio, New York, New Hampshire, etc - except for the volunteer units which could retain there own state identity.

Delaware. Delaware is a tiny state - it has only three counties. It was a slave state, like Maryland. Delaware borders only Maryland, and Maryland is in between Delaware and the rest of the southern states. Maryland tried to secede, and Lincoln imprisoned its governor and most of its state legislators without trial, and installed a new government in Maryland made up of pro-Union men. Delaware, seeing what happened to Maryland, did not even try to get out of the Union.
